IGU manufacturers database subscription boosts Float Glass Industries’ marketing

IGU manufacturers database has already transformed the marketing efforts at Float Glass Industries Ltd. Since subscribing last month, their sales team gained precise targeting and improved sales pipeline management.

Float Glass Industries Ltd is among the UK’s top independent glass suppliers. Director David Offland reports the IGU manufacturers database offered quick online access and became central to their marketing plan. Using CRM functions, the team can now better organise prospects and track leads from initial contact to closure. The Sales Pipeline feature allows for effective tracking of meetings, proposals, follow‑ups, commitments, and projected sales volume.

The database lists around 1,100 manufacturers of double‑ and triple‑glazed units across the UK and Ireland. It serves end users such as glass processors, component suppliers, sealant providers, spacer‑bar and gas suppliers, specialist machinery and accreditation agencies. Alex Tremlett, Insight Data’s Commercial Director, confirms that Float Glass Industries Ltd chose the IGU manufacturers database to better organise prospects and expand its customer base.
